"Eva" meaning in German

See Eva in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Proper name

IPA: /ˈeːfa/, /ˈeːva/ (note: archaic, now usually foreign-influenced) Audio: De-Eva.ogg , De-Eva2.ogg Forms: Evas [genitive], Eva [genitive], Evchen [diminutive, neuter], Evachen [diminutive, neuter], Evlein [diminutive, neuter], Evalein [diminutive, neuter]

  1. (biblical) Eve Tags: feminine, proper-noun

  2. a female given name Tags: feminine, proper-noun
